Business Rule Concepts: Getting to the Point of Knowledge by Ronald G. Ross
Ronald G. Ross Editorial Reviews Review Organizations, today, are very focused on how they can usefully model, integrate, and improve their operational performance. Every analyst needs to understand just how business rules, business processes, and performance measures work together to structure the enterprise architecture and to define business decisions. There is no one better at this than Ron. His new edition of Business Rules Concepts is a book that every business analyst must read. Paul Harmon Executive Editor, Business Process Trends --Paul Harmon Executive Editor, Business Process Trends Ron's book, updated again based on its widespread use, is a solid, practical and usable guide to understanding and developing the business rules that drive decisioning in your business. Organizations today must take control of their decision making. They must ensure it is compliant in the face of regulation, agile in the face of uncertainty, and rigorous in its use of information. Operational or transactional decisions are key as these little decisions add up - determining risk exposure, fraud loss, marketing effectiveness, customer relationships and much more. Only if the business rules behind these decisions are understood can organizations succeed. Helpfully highlighted, Business Rules Concepts is equally useful for someone new to the topic and as a refresher or reference guide for experienced practitioners. James Taylor CEO, Decision Management Solutions --James Taylor CEO, Decision Management Solutions About the Author Ronald G. Ross is recognized internationally as the father of business rules. He serves as Executive Editor of Business Rules Community and its flagship publication, Business Rules Journal. He is a sought-after speaker at conferences world-wide. More than 50,000 people have heard him speak; many more than that have read his books. His popular public seminars are given through AttainingEdge and in Europe though IRM-UK. Mr. Ross has served as Chair of the annual International Business Rules Forum Conference since 1997. He was a charter member of the Business Rules Group (BRG) in the 1980s, and an editor of the two landmark BRG papers, The Business Motivation Model: Business Governance in a Volatile World and the Business Rules Manifesto. He is active in OMG standards development, with core involvement in SBVR. Mr. Ross is the author of eight professional books, including the ground-breaking, first book on business rules The Business Rule Book (1994) and Principles of the Business Rule Approach, Addison-Wesley (2003). He holds a BA from Rice University and an MS in information science from IIT.
